Vented Skylight Installation in Santa Rosa, CA
Vented skylight installation involves adding a window to the roof that allows fresh air and natural light to enter a space while providing ventilation. These skylights are commonly used in attics, bathrooms, kitchens, or rooms where improved airflow and daylight are desired. Property owners often request this service for projects aiming to enhance indoor comfort, increase natural illumination, or improve energy efficiency by reducing reliance on artificial lighting and mechanical ventilation.
Before requesting vented skylight installation, homeowners typically want to understand the types of skylights available, such as manual or automatic venting options, and the materials used for glazing and framing. It’s also important to consider the roof’s structure, the best placement for optimal light and airflow, and any potential impact on existing roofing materials. Proper planning ensures the skylight complements the property’s design while meeting functional needs for ventilation and daylighting.

Vented Skylight Installation Questions
What are vented skylights? Vented skylights are designed to open, allowing fresh air and ventilation into indoor spaces while letting in natural light.
What types of properties benefit from vented skylights? They are suitable for homes, offices, and other buildings where improved airflow and daylight are desired.
How do vented skylights improve indoor comfort? They help reduce indoor humidity and improve air circulation, contributing to a more comfortable environment.
What should be considered before installing a vented skylight? Factors include roof type, placement for optimal light and ventilation, and compatibility with existing roofing materials.
